‘Night patrolling a success’

Special Correspondent

Thiruvananthapuram: The Udiyannor Residents Association is celebrating the completion of 100 days of night patrolling by volunteers to check crime in the locality. A family get together was organised to celebrate the event on Sunday.

Association president M.V. Abraham presided over the function. Senior police officials participated in the programme. A cultural programme by children and a dinner were also organised.

The night patrolling scheme was started after a series house breaks in the locality.

“Anti-social elements were posing a menace to the residents and vehicle theft was reported from many houses. The night patrolling scheme, a major activity taken up by the association, has proved to be blessing for the public,” says S.Brite, vice-president of the association.
